Advantages of Oral Implants
Lots of senior citizens find that dental implants supply a life-altering remedy for missing out on teeth. Unlike dentures, which can move and create discomfort, oral implants supply a stable and safe alternative. You can consume your favored foods without worrying about your teeth sliding or moving. This newfound self-confidence can boost your general lifestyle.
Another considerable advantage is the natural appearance of oral implants. They're made to blend flawlessly with your existing teeth, allowing you to smile freely without really feeling uncomfortable.

Factors to consider for Senior citizens
While dental implants use many advantages, there are very important considerations elders must bear in mind prior to waging this choice.
First, your general health plays an essential function. Problems like diabetes mellitus, weakening of bones, or heart concerns can impact recovery and complicate the procedure. It's essential to speak with your doctor to guarantee you're a suitable prospect.
Next, consider the cost. Dental implants can be costly, and insurance policy coverage varies. Make certain you recognize your monetary duties and explore repayment choices if required.
Furthermore, consider your oral hygiene regimen. Implants need diligent like avoid infection and make sure longevity.
An additional element is the moment commitment included. The procedure can take several months from examination to last positioning, so you'll require to prepare as necessary.
Last but not least, assess your way of living. If you have flexibility issues or discover it hard to attend follow-up appointments, dental implants might not be the very best selection for you.
The Implant Procedure Refine
Recognizing the dental implant treatment process is crucial for elders considering this dental choice. The journey usually begins with an appointment where your dental practitioner evaluates your dental health and wellness and reviews your goals. They might take X-rays or scans to guarantee you're a suitable candidate for implants.
As soon as you're approved, the primary step of the procedure involves placing the titanium dental implant right into your jawbone. This is done under local anesthesia, so you won't feel pain throughout the process.
After the implant is placed, it's critical to allow a recovery period of a few months. Throughout this time around, the dental implant integrates with your bone-- a procedure known as osseointegration.
After healing, you'll return to the dentist to attach a joint, which acts as an adapter in between the implant and the crown. When the abutment is protected, impacts of your mouth will certainly be required to develop a custom-made crown that matches your natural teeth.
Finally, when your crown is ready, your dental professional will connect it to the joint. The entire process might take numerous months, but the result is a long lasting, natural-looking tooth that can considerably improve your quality of life.
